SBC와 AAC: 최고의 블루투스 코덱은 무엇인가요?
오디오 잭은 죽었다. 블루투스 만세! 이제 오디오 코덱에 대해 '괴짜'처럼 들리지 않으면서도 알아야 할 모든 것을 배울 수 있습니다. 사실, 코덱에 대한 지식이 바로 당신의 청취 경험의 품질을 결정합니다. 왜냐하면 오디오 코덱은 블루투스 장치에서 생산되는 오디오 품질과 밀접하게 관련이 있기 때문입니다. 그렇습니다, 이제 당신은 SBC와 AAC 논쟁 한가운데에 있습니다.
블루투스는 Wi-Fi와 달리 저대역폭 기술로, 무선 장치 간에 작은 데이터만 전송할 수 있습니다. 그런데 요즘은 스마트폰, 노트북, 스피커, 헤드폰, 심지어 프린터까지 블루투스를 지원합니다. 그렇다면, 저대역폭 기술인 블루투스를 통해 대용량 파일을 어떻게 전송할 수 있을까요? 답은 코덱에 있습니다!
파트 1: 오디오 코덱이란?
코덱은 장치 간에 파일을 전송하기 전에 파일을 압축(인코딩)하고, 수신한 후 다시 압축을 해제(디코딩)하는 알고리즘입니다. 압축이 없다면, 블루투스 헤드폰을 스마트폰에 연결하여 음악을 듣기까지 10초 이상 기다려야 할 수도 있습니다. 이것을 테니스 공만 통과시킬 수 있는 파이프라인에 농구공을 집어넣는 것에 비유할 수 있습니다. 코덱은 전송할 데이터를 줄여서 이 문제를 해결합니다. 장치 간에 데이터가 얼마나 손실되는지가 청취 경험에 큰 영향을 미칩니다.
블루투스를 지원하는 오디오 장치(스피커나 헤드폰 등)를 찾을 때, 대개 다음과 같은 코덱 중 하나를 지원합니다: SBC, AAC, aptX, aptX HD, aptX Adaptive, aptX Lossless, LDAC, LHDC, Samsung Scalable Codec, LC3 등. 그 중 가장 인기 있는 코덱은:
- SBC
- AAC
- aptX
- LDAC
하지만, 예산형 장치를 찾을 때는 주로 AAC와 SBC 중에서 선택하게 됩니다. 이 코덱들은 비트레이트, 비트 깊이, 샘플링 속도 측면에서 차이가 나며, 청취 경험에 복잡한 영향을 미칩니다. 이들을 간략히 살펴보겠습니다:
- 비트레이트 (kbps 또는 Mbps)
- 비트 깊이 (bit)
- 샘플링 속도 (Hz)
이는 초당 무선으로 전송되는 데이터의 총량을 나타냅니다. 숫자가 클수록 더 많은 데이터를 전송할 수 있습니다. 고급 코덱조차 비트레이트가 낮아 CD 수준의 오디오 품질을 달성하지 못할 때가 많습니다. 비트레이트가 낮으면 지연 시간이 길어집니다.
오디오 데이터를 표현하기 위해 사용되는 데이터 비트의 수를 나타냅니다. 비트 깊이가 높을수록 데이터 압축 정확도가 높아집니다.
아날로그-디지털 변환 중 오디오 신호가 샘플링된 횟수를 나타냅니다. 숫자가 클수록 코덱의 정확도가 높아집니다.
코덱의 구현은 제조사마다 다릅니다. 그러나 일반적으로 SBC와 AAC는 비트레이트와 샘플링 속도가 낮아 블루투스를 통한 데이터 전송이 지연되고 손실이 발생하는 경향이 있습니다. 반면, aptX는 더 좋은 비트레이트를 제공하며 LDAC은 전반적으로 더 우수한 성능을 발휘합니다. 그러나 이러한 코덱들은 일반적으로 고급 장치에서 사용됩니다.
현재 SBC는 기본 블루투스 코덱입니다. 장치에 블루투스가 있다면 SBC를 사용합니다. AAC는 더 최근에 개발되었으며 Apple이 자사의 모든 장치에서 광범위하게 사용합니다.
예산에서 중급 장치에 해당하는 블루투스 장치를 찾고 있다면, 대개 SBC와 AAC를 지원합니다. 그래서 오늘은 이들에 대해 집중적으로 살펴보겠습니다.
파트 2: SBC vs AAC 블루투스 오디오 코덱 개요
1. SBC 오디오 코덱이란?
SBC(Subband Codec)는 블루투스 데이터 전송을 위해 설계된 원래의 코덱입니다. 모든 블루투스 장치는 이 코덱을 지원해야 합니다. 더 고급 코덱을 사용할 수 없을 때 모든 장치가 이 코덱으로 되돌아갑니다. 그렇다고 SBC가 형편없는 것은 아닙니다. SBC는 예산형 장치에서도 CD 수준의 오디오 품질을 제공합니다. 그러나 대부분의 제조사는 전력 절약 등의 이유로 SBC의 기능을 제한하는 경우가 많습니다.
SBC는 낮은 지연 시간으로 인해 비디오 게임 및 실시간 오디오 애플리케이션에는 적합하지 않습니다. SBC는 일반적인 오디오 청취(통화, 음악 등)에 적합하며, 안정적인 연결과 함께 허용 가능한 오디오 품질을 제공합니다.
SBC의 주요 특징은 다음과 같습니다:
- 16비트 깊이
- 최대 328Kbps 비트레이트
- 최대 48kHz 샘플링 속도
- 극히 낮은 전력 소비
장점
- 모든 블루투스 장치와 호환
단점
- 손실이 있는 오디오 전송, 고해상도 오디오 애플리케이션에는 적합하지 않음
- 비디오를 볼 때 등의 지연 시간이 길어짐
- 고주파 간섭이 많은 환경에서는 연결 안정성이 떨어짐
2. AAC 오디오 코덱이란?
AAC(Advanced Audio Coding)는 오디오 데이터를 더 효율적으로 압축하는 더 진보된 알고리즘을 사용합니다. 이 복잡성으로 인해 더 많은 전력을 소비하므로 다른 제조사들은 이를 피하는 경우가 많습니다. 그럼에도 불구하고, AAC는 높은 비트 깊이를 제공하여 더 나은 오디오 품질을 제공합니다. 소리가 선명하고 깨끗하며 SBC 장치보다 훨씬 더 좋습니다. 이는 고품질 오디오 재생, 음악 스트리밍, 핸즈프리 통화에 적합합니다.
그럼에도 불구하고 AAC는 높은 지연 시간으로 인해 실시간 오디오 애플리케이션에는 적합하지 않습니다.
AAC의 주요 특징은 다음과 같습니다:
- 24비트 깊이
- 최대 320Kbps 비트레이트
- 최대 1kHz 샘플링 속도
- AAC의 지연 시간은 블루투스 코덱 중 낮지만, 완전히 낮은 것은 아님
장점
- 모든 Apple 생태계 장치와 호환
- 오디오 품질이 SBC보다 현저히 우수
- 블루투스 연결 품질이 뛰어남
단점
- 다른 플랫폼(예: 안드로이드)과 호환성 부족
- 복잡한 알고리즘으로 인한 높은 전력 소비
코덱 | 비트레이트 (최소에서 최대) | 비트 깊이 | 최대 샘플링 주파수 | 지연 성능 | 코덱 효율 | 일반적인 사용 사례 |
---|---|---|---|---|---|---|
SBC | 192 - 328 kbit/s | 16비트 | 48 kHz | 200 ms (불량) | 보통 | 일반 블루투스 오디오 |
AAC | 128 - 320 kbit/s | 16비트, 24비트 | 44.1 kHz, 48 kHz | 200 ms (불량) | 높음 | 블루투스를 통한 스트리밍 |
파트 3: SBC vs AAC: 어떤 것이 더 좋을까? 그리고 차이점은 무엇일까?
기술적인 측면에서 AAC는 더 발전된 기술로 품질 손실을 최소화하면서 더 우수한 압축을 제공합니다. 따라서 AAC가 더 낫다고 생각한다면, 틀리진 않겠지만 완전히 맞는 것도 아닙니다. 두 코덱은 서로 다른 측면에서 다르게 작동합니다. 아래의 간단한 비교를 통해 결정을 도와드리겠습니다.
- 오디오 품질
- 데이터 압축
- 기기 호환성
- 배터리 효율성 및 사용 시나리오
SBC는 최대 328Kbps의 비트레이트를 지원하지만, 전력 효율성을 고려해 이를 256Kbps로 조정합니다. 이로 인해 SBC 장치에서는 품질이 낮은 오디오가 재생됩니다. 반면, AAC의 우수한 압축 기술은 선명하고 깨끗한 고음질 오디오를 제공하여 오디오 애호가들의 만족을 이끌어냅니다. 따라서 대부분의 경우 오디오 품질 측면에서는 AAC가 명확한 승자입니다. 이는 제조업체가 SBC를 장치에 구현하는 방식과도 관련이 있습니다.
하지만 올바르게 구현된다면, SBC도 aptX HD와 같은 고급 코덱에 필적하는 오디오 품질을 달성할 수 있습니다. 따라서 이는 제조업체의 구현 방식에 따라 다릅니다.
AAC는 심리음향 모델을 사용하여 SBC보다 훨씬 더 많은 데이터를 압축하고 훌륭한 오디오 경험을 제공합니다. 이 부문에서는 AAC가 승리합니다.
SBC는 기본 Bluetooth 코덱입니다. 따라서 모든 Bluetooth 장치는 이를 지원해야 합니다. 만약 별다른 고민 없이 사용할 수 있는 일반적인 Bluetooth 장치를 원한다면, SBC가 기본적으로 탑재되어 있음을 확신할 수 있습니다. AAC는 거의 모든 Apple 기기와 일부 다른 제조업체의 기기에서 지원되지만, 호환성 측면에서는 SBC만큼 크지 않습니다. 이 부문에서는 SBC가 승리합니다.
AAC 코덱은 배터리 소모가 심합니다. iPhone과 헤드폰의 배터리를 빠르게 소모시킵니다. 따라서 AAC를 사용하는 기기를 사용할 경우 자주 충전이 필요할 수 있습니다. 이는 특히 활동적인 라이프스타일을 갖고 있거나 여행이 잦고 전원 공급에 항상 접근할 수 없는 경우에 문제가 될 수 있습니다. 반면, SBC 장치는 몇 주간 사용할 수 있을 정도로 배터리가 오래갑니다.
따라서 주로 도시 생활을 하며 항상 충전 환경에 접근할 수 있다면 AAC가 적합합니다. 그렇지 않다면, 낮은 전력 소비량을 가진 SBC가 더 신뢰할 수 있는 선택입니다.
파트 4: 어떤 오디오 코덱을 선택해야 할까: AAC vs SBC?
- iOS 및 Apple 사용자
- Android 및 기타 플랫폼 사용자
- 오디오 품질 애호가
- 일반 사용자
Apple 기기 사용자에게 AAC는 당연한 선택입니다. Apple 기기들은 모두 AAC를 지원하며, Apple 기기에서 제공할 수 있는 최고의 오디오 품질을 즐길 수 있습니다. 또한, AAC 알고리즘은 Apple 하드웨어에 최적화되어 있어 상대적으로 적은 전력을 소비합니다.
Apple 생태계와 달리, Android는 수백 개의 제조업체가 있으며 이들 중 다수는 독점 코덱과 LDAC, aptX HD와 같은 고급 코덱을 사용합니다. 이러한 매우 분산된 플랫폼에서는 SBC가 공통 분모로서 안정적인 성능을 보장합니다. 따라서 SBC가 더 나은 선택입니다. Android에서 AAC vs SBC의 대결에서는 후자가 승리합니다.
성능만을 기준으로 보면, AAC가 승리합니다. AAC는 SBC보다 훨씬 더 많은 데이터를 전송 중 보존하여, 특히 고급 헤드폰과 스피커에서 뛰어난 오디오 품질을 제공합니다.
일반적인 오디오 사용자에게 SBC는 보편적인 호환성과 긴 배터리 수명을 제공합니다. 오디오 품질은 뛰어나진 않지만 나쁘지도 않으며, 대부분의 일반 사용자들이 필요로 하는 수준의 성능을 제공합니다. 따라서 SBC는 그들에게 적합합니다.
보너스: 오디오 코덱 지원되지 않는 문제를 해결하고 AAC를 MP3로 변환하는 방법?
AAC는 블루투스 코덱일 뿐만 아니라 MP3를 대체한 새로운 오디오 파일 압축 표준입니다. 하지만 모든 장치가 AAC 파일을 재생할 수 있는 것은 아니며, AAC 파일을 거의 모든 장치에서 호환 가능한 MP3 형식으로 변환해야 할 수도 있습니다. 이를 위해 HitPaw Univd (HitPaw Video Converter)를 사용할 수 있습니다. 다음은 HitPaw Univd가 AAC 파일을 MP3로 변환하는 데 최고의 선택인 이유입니다:
출력 설정을 사용자 지정하여 AAC를 MP3로 변환하는 가이드
HitPaw Univd를 사용하면 3단계로 AAC 파일을 MP3 형식으로 변환할 수 있습니다. 방법은 다음과 같습니다:
1단계: 앱 실행
HitPaw Univd를 설치하고 실행하세요. “변환” 탭에서 “오디오 추가”를 선택하여 AAC 파일을 도구에 업로드하세요. AAC 인코딩된 비디오를 추가하려면 “비디오 추가”를 선택하세요. 또는 파일을 창으로 드래그 앤 드롭할 수도 있습니다.
2단계: AAC 오디오의 출력 형식 선택
“변환” 또는 “모두 변환”의 드롭다운 메뉴(팝업 창)에서 “오디오” 탭 아래에서 출력 파일 형식과 품질 유지 효율성을 선택하세요. 이 경우 출력 형식은 MP3입니다.
3단계: AAC를 MP3로 변환 시작
설정을 완료한 후 “변환” 또는 “모두 변환” 버튼을 클릭하면 작업이 완료됩니다!
오디오 코덱 AAC vs SBC에 대한 FAQ
Q1. AAC가 SBC보다 더 나은가요?
A1. 호환 가능한 기기를 사용한다면, AAC가 더 우수한 음질을 제공합니다. 그러나 배터리 수명과 범용 호환성을 우선시할 경우, SBC가 더 나은 선택입니다.
Q2. AAC가 Apple과 Android 기기에서 다르게 작동하는 이유는 무엇인가요?
A2. AAC는 매우 복잡한 알고리즘으로 많은 자원을 소비합니다. 하지만 Apple은 자체 하드웨어에 최적화하여 AAC가 적은 전력을 소비하도록 했습니다. 반면, Android는 여러 코덱을 지원하며, 다양한 제조사가 플랫폼을 사용합니다. 따라서 모든 Android 기기에서 단일 코덱을 최적화하는 것은 거의 불가능합니다. 최적화되지 않은 상태에서는 AAC가 더 많은 배터리를 소모합니다. 또한, 일부 Android 기기는 AAC를 지원하지 않아 호환성 문제가 발생할 수 있습니다.
Q3. SBC 또는 AAC 사용이 배터리 수명에 영향을 미치나요?
A3. SBC는 특히 제조사가 비트레이트를 256kbps로 제한할 경우 적은 전력을 소모합니다. 반면, AAC는 많은 전력을 소모하여 배터리 수명을 크게 단축시킵니다.
결론
SBC와 AAC는 각각 특정 목적을 위해 설계되었으며, 각자의 역할에서 뛰어난 성능을 발휘합니다. 사용자의 고유한 상황에 따라 둘 중 하나가 더 적합할 수 있으며, 어느 것이 더 적합한지는 사용자가 직접 결정해야 합니다. 어떤 것을 선택하든, 오디오 재생 호환성 문제를 겪을 경우 HitPaw Univd를 사용하여 오디오 파일을 호환 가능한 형식으로 변환할 수 있습니다. 지금 바로 사용해보세요!
이 문서 공유하기:
제품 등급을 선택하세요:
김희준
편집장
프리랜서로 5년 이상 일해왔습니다. 새로운 것들과 최신 지식을 발견할 때마다 항상 감탄합니다. 인생은 무한하다고 생각하지만, 제 자신은 한계를 모릅니다.
모든 기사 보기댓글 남기기
HitPaw 기사에 대한 리뷰 작성하기